Step-Up SIP Calculator

A Step-Up SIP (Systematic Investment Plan) allows you to increase your investment amount periodically, typically annually, helping you grow your investments as your income increases. This calculator helps you estimate the future value of your investments considering annual increments. Simply enter your initial SIP amount, the percentage you plan to increase each year, investment duration, and expected returns to see the projected maturity amount.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a Step-Up SIP and how does it work?
A Step-Up SIP is a variant of the regular SIP where you can increase your investment amount periodically, typically annually. For example, if you start with ₹5,000 per month and choose a 10% step-up, your SIP will increase to ₹5,500 in the second year, ₹6,050 in the third year, and so on. This helps you invest more as your income grows, potentially leading to higher returns over time.

What are the benefits of Step-Up SIP compared to regular SIP?
Step-Up SIP offers several advantages: 1) It aligns with your increasing income, allowing you to invest more over time. 2) It helps combat inflation by increasing your investment amount. 3) The power of compounding works on larger amounts in later years, potentially generating higher returns. 4) It instills financial discipline by automatically increasing your investments.
What is a good step-up percentage to choose?
A step-up percentage of 10-15% is generally recommended as it roughly matches average salary increments. However, you should choose based on your financial situation. If you expect significant income growth, you might opt for higher increments. Conservative investors might prefer 5-10%. The key is to choose a sustainable percentage that you can maintain throughout the investment period.
Can I change my step-up percentage later?
Most mutual fund companies allow you to modify your step-up percentage during the SIP tenure. However, the frequency and extent of changes may vary across fund houses. It’s best to check with your specific mutual fund provider about their policies regarding step-up SIP modifications.
Is Step-Up SIP better than increasing SIP manually?
Step-Up SIP automates the process of increasing your investments, which has psychological and practical benefits. Manual increases require discipline and remembering to raise your SIP amount. With Step-Up SIP, the increase happens automatically, ensuring you don’t miss opportunities to invest more as your income grows. However, manual increases give you more control if your income fluctuates significantly.
What happens if I miss a Step-Up SIP payment?
If you miss a SIP payment, the consequences are similar to regular SIPs. Typically, mutual funds allow a certain number of missed payments before the SIP is canceled. For the step-up feature, the next installment will continue with the increased amount unless you specifically request a change. It’s important to maintain sufficient balance in your linked account to avoid missed payments.
Are there any tax benefits with Step-Up SIP?
Step-Up SIPs in ELSS (Equity Linked Savings Scheme) funds qualify for tax deductions under Section 80C up to ₹1.5 lakh per year. The tax benefit applies to the amount invested each year, including the stepped-up amounts. For other equity or debt funds, the tax treatment is similar to regular SIPs – capital gains tax applies based on the holding period and type of fund.
How does inflation affect Step-Up SIP investments?
Step-Up SIP inherently helps combat inflation by increasing your investment amount over time. As prices rise, your purchasing power decreases, but with Step-Up SIP, you’re investing more money that can potentially grow to maintain or increase your purchasing power. The step-up percentage should ideally be higher than the inflation rate to ensure real growth in your investments.
Can I start with a small amount in Step-Up SIP?
Yes, one of the advantages of Step-Up SIP is that you can start with an amount as low as ₹500-₹1,000 per month (depending on the fund) and gradually increase it. This makes it ideal for young investors or those with limited initial capital but expect their income to grow over time. The key is to be consistent and maintain the step-up increments as planned.
